Output 3129170c6b02a3244d744bc165cb85d98bdd20982f34ac99c143eae4f8e1fa52:0

value
99500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fe3a95f2d363c30d37c77fe3d53698da631b9cf OP_EQUAL
address
MFBaLnp3cTt55LQPSA9qKebid4N6kyowxa
transaction
3129170c6b02a3244d744bc165cb85d98bdd20982f34ac99c143eae4f8e1fa52
spent
true